A wooden privacy fence encloses it on three sides. If you will arrive … WebThe CCC built the stone picnic shelters in Orange Grove and Glen Artney (not visible from the river). The CCC was also responsible for planting trees in the river valley to advance the reforestation efforts and reclaim the over-used and abused land. This Civilian Conservation Corps Camp (CCC) was operational between 1933 and 1942.

WebThe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) built the Park Headquarters and Administration Building in Babcock State Park, Clifftop WV. Babcock State Park contains 46 New Deal/CCC era resources on 4,127 acres near Clifftop, Fayette County, West Virginia. WebCivilian Conservation Corps and Illinois State Parks, Continued. In Illinois alone, 60 million trees were planted for erosion control and reforestation, nearly 400 bridges built, 1,192 miles of trails created, 4,742 flood control structures erected, and 223,800 erosion control devices installed.
